Transaction 1af59bbfd48d169afd6f54dd7f453e77ebf06f30b6a29f65405885fec0398011
1 Input
2 Outputs
- 1af59bbfd48d169afd6f54dd7f453e77ebf06f30b6a29f65405885fec0398011:0
- 1af59bbfd48d169afd6f54dd7f453e77ebf06f30b6a29f65405885fec0398011:1
value 692926
address 1271sCuHRYV4r9sCoZgDWu7XrzaN95Z7aG
value 8704937
address 1QDEWLUNQ7uKWfy5sgzrKmvRbK5DveQTLA